Either your math skills are impeccably bad, or you have no idea how the lottery works.
I'll be kind, assume the latter and explain.
Only one team wins the lottery. If any one of the top 3 teams win the lottery then position 4-16 remain intact.
Rather than impossible it is highly probable that position 4-16 will be drawn in exact order, in fact 50.5% of the time, this occurs.
1) Anaheim - 25.5% chance of winning
2) Columbus - 13.5% chance of winning
3) Chicago -11.5% chance of winning
That totals 50.5%.
It took all of four attempts for Chicago to win the draft, which results in this order.
